Ezekiel Gilman Robinson, An Autobiography: With A Supplement By H. L. Wayland And Critical Estimates (1896) is a book that tells the life story of Ezekiel Gilman Robinson, an American Baptist theologian and educator. The book is divided into two parts, with the first part being Robinson's own autobiography and the second part being a supplement by H. L. Wayland that includes critical estimates of Robinson's work.In the first part of the book, Robinson shares his life story, beginning with his childhood in Vermont and his education at Brown University. He then goes on to describe his time as a pastor in various churches, his work as a professor of theology at Rochester Theological Seminary, and his involvement in the American Baptist denomination. Robinson also shares his thoughts on various theological and philosophical issues, including the nature of God, the role of reason in religion, and the relationship between science and religion.The second part of the book, written by H. L. Wayland, provides a critical evaluation of Robinson's work as a theologian and educator. Wayland discusses Robinson's contributions to Baptist theology, his influence on the American Baptist denomination, and his impact on the field of theological education in the United States.Overall, Ezekiel Gilman Robinson, An Autobiography: With A Supplement By H. L. Wayland And Critical Estimates (1896) provides a detailed and insightful look into the life and work of one of America's most prominent Baptist theologians.This scarce antiquarian book is a facsimile reprint of the old original and may contain some imperfections such as library marks and notations.
